I am a Somatic Experiencing Practitioner (SEP); and have extensive training in Sensorimotor Psychotherapy (SP), Trauma Informed Stabilization Treatment (TIST), as well as CBT, DBT, and mindfulness. I utilize these approaches to work with all types of difficulties in life including trauma, transition, depression, anxiety, relationship difficulties, to name a few. Somatic therapies are holistic treatments that study the relationship between the mind and body in relationship to the past, present and future.
​
Trauma Treatment: Past trauma can make one feel like they are experiencing emotions and sensations from the past which can interrupt normal life function. Past traumas are reflected in our body language, posture, and expression. Through working with the mind and body in a mindful somatic approach; this can help your nervous system return to homeostasis.
